Actor Ravi Kishan Writes A Letter To PM Narendra Modi Saying ‘Sushant Singh Rajput's Death’s A Mystery, I Feel It's A Murder’
Sushant Singh Rajput’s death is a mystery for one and all. The entire nation is still reeling with the shocking news of his untimely death, and it has left his fans, family, friends mourning over the irreplaceable loss. As it’s been more than 2 months, apart from Mumbai Police, Bihar Police, Enforcement Directorate, Central Bureau Of Investigation and Narcotics Control Bureau too got involved and are investigating different angles to get to the bottom of the Sushant Singh Rajput death case. The newly emerged drug-angle has put Rhea Chakraborty under scrutiny along with other friends like house manager Samuel Miranda, friend Siddharth Pithani, among many others. After being grilled for almost 10 hours, Rhea was again called for the interrogation, this afternoon at DRDO house by CBI.

Now, in a latest development, actor-turned-politician Ravi Kishan stated that he has written a letter to Prime Minister Narendra Modi seeking justice for Sushant. In his letter, he clearly states that the actor’s death wasn’t a suicide but a well-planned murder. Ravi Kishan believes the sooner the truth prevails, the actor’s father KK Singh will be relieved. In other news, Sushant's father Krishan Kumar Singh accused Rhea of killing the actor in a recently released video.

 Ravi Kishan told ANI, “I have written a letter to the Prime Minister. I still feel it's a murder, not a suicide. Sushant's death is the biggest mystery. Who killed him and how was he lying dead? All these questions need to be answered. It will bring relief to his old father if truth gets revealed soon.” Further speaking about the drug-angle, Kishan said, “If such (drug) parties are going around in Bollywood then definitely those peddlers must be caught and put behind bars. India is a country of youths and drug influences the youths.”

He further added, “I used to think that people in the film industry were conscious about their health and would not indulge in these things but I soon learnt that several people were involved. Narcotics Control Bureau should also look into this as soon as possible.
